The ELISA immunoassays to detect and / or quantify a variety of molecules, rapid and economical manner relatively simple. Although it remains one of the reference techniques in scientific research laboratories and clinical diagnostic laboratories , the technique has certain limitations such as processing time, sensitivity or the required sample volume.

In this post we will see 3 new formats of ELISA kits that allow solving these problems and optimizing the results of your ELISA test compared to conventional tests.

1.- HIGH SENSITIVITY ELISA KITS

These are kits with optimized sensitivity that specifically detect the antigen of interest when it is found in extremely low amounts in the sample, even in cases where other proteins coexist in the same sample in high concentrations.

Advantages of high sensitivity ELISA kits over conventional ELISA kits:

  • They use highly specific monoclonal antibodies against the molecule of interest, minimizing the probability of cross-reactivity and false positives.
  • They can detect antigen levels in the order of pg / mL (versus ng / mL or ug / mL of conventional ELISAS).
  • They use a highly sensitive substrate
  • The signal amplification system is highly efficient
2.- ELISA MINI KITS

ELISA Mini kits allow the immunoassay to be carried out with smaller volumes of sample, which is why they are very useful in those cases in which it is difficult or not feasible to obtain samples in abundant quantities.

Advantages of ELISA mini kits compared to conventional ELISA kits:

  • They allow to carry out the procedure using less quantity of sample
  • Smaller volumes of reagents are required
3.- INSTANT ELISA KITS

These ELISA kits allow improving the efficiency of the immunoassay by reducing the experimental time in which it is carried out.

Advantages of instant ELISA kits compared to conventional ELISA kits:

  • The reagents come ready to be used, without the need for prior dilutions as in the case of conventional ELISA kits.
  • The time of the experiment is reduced from 4.5 to 3 hours.
  • The required sample volume is as low as 50uL compared to 100uL for conventional assays.
  • One step in the experimental protocol is reduced.
